AI Summary

  • Reaffirms Idaho's "first right" to develop and use the first 125,000 acre-feet of water in the Bear River Lower Division under the Amended Bear River Compact of 1980, and declares state policy to oppose any federal or interstate attempts to reallocate this water to Utah.

  • Directs the Idaho Water Resource Board to prepare two reports: the first by June 1, 2026, describing current water development status and preliminary opportunities; the second by September 30, 2026, with prioritized project recommendations for developing Idaho's compact allocation.

  • Requires the Idaho Water Resource Board to prioritize feasibility studies on new surface water storage sites, off-stream storage facilities, and aquifer recharge projects to protect Idaho's allocation without harming Bear Lake's natural hydrology.

  • Allocates funds from a $30,000,000 fiscal year 2027 transfer to the water management account to support implementation of the reports and related legislation.

  • Mandates that the Idaho Water Resource Board consult with House and Senate leadership before entering any agreement regarding Bear River or Bear Lake management with power utilities or the states of Wyoming or Utah.
